The Underpass: Everything we know about Melbourne's newest venue hiding under a freeway
4+ day, 16+ hour ago (333+ words) The Underpass marks a never-before-used Melbourne location for electronic music events, with organisers Novel promising a raw, industrial backdrop unlike anything else currently on offer around town. The space will hold more than 5000 punters, making it one of the biggest…...

Rhiz & The Sugarplums bring honkytonk triple bill to Brunswick Ballroom
6+ day, 15+ hour ago (241+ words) Grab your best boots, because Rhiz & The Sugarplums are heading back to Brunswick Ballroom for the launch of their sophomore record. The Victorian honkytonk five-piece will unveil All Over Again, an album recorded all the way in Nashville, Tennessee, alongside…...

The Poor and Heaven are reuniting for a huge hard rock party
3+ week, 16+ hour ago (334+ words) BozzFest 2026 is turning Dean “Bozzie” Boswell’s 60th into a full hard rock reunion at the Leadbeater Hotel. For 13 years Back In The Day was Melbourne’s home for big riffs and late finishes, running from 2003 until the regular nights wrapped in 2016. The…...
